Successful Day Trading Techniques

Unlocking consistent profits in the volatile world of day trading requires more than just luck. It demands a disciplined approach and well-defined strategies. Seasoned traders understand the importance of identifying high-probability click here setups, exploiting technical indicators to signal potential market movements, and managing risk effectively through stop-loss orders. A common technique involves scalping, which focuses on making quick profits from small price fluctuations within a short timeframe. Others prefer momentum trading, capitalizing on strong trends by identifying breakouts. Regardless of your chosen approach, remember that consistent success in day trading is a marathon, not a sprint. Continuous learning, adaptation to changing market conditions, and unwavering discipline are the cornerstones of long-term profitability.

  • Refine a Trading Plan: A well-defined trading plan serves as your roadmap to success, outlining your entry and exit points, risk tolerance, and overall trading goals.
  • Master Technical Indicators: Learn to read candlestick patterns, support and resistance levels, moving averages, and other technical indicators to forecast potential market movements.
  • Test Your Strategies: Before risking real capital, thoroughly test your strategies in a demo account to gain experience and refine your approach.

Profiting from Price Fluctuations: A Guide to Swing Trading

Swing trading can be a lucrative strategy for savvy investors who seek to profit from short-term market swings. Unlike day traders, swing traders hold positions for a few days, allowing them to exploit momentum and ride price waves without the constant pressure of hourly fluctuations. Mastering this art requires a deep understanding of technical analysis, fundamental factors, and disciplined risk management. By spotting high-probability setups and setting clear entry and exit points, swing traders can amplify their profits.

However, it's crucial to remember that swing trading is not a get-rich-quick scheme. It demands patience, dedication, and continuous learning. Successful swing traders constantly evolve their strategies based on market conditions and keep pace with the market. High-Frequency Trading: Algorithms and Advanced Techniques

The realm of high-frequency trading heavily leverages sophisticated algorithms and cutting-edge techniques to process trades at speeds unattainable by human traders. These sophisticated algorithms analyze vast amounts of market data in real time, uncovering fleeting opportunities for profit. Furthermore, high-frequency trading firms often implement advanced technologies such as colocation and directed network infrastructure to minimize latency and ensure their algorithms have a strategic edge.

A key aspect of high-frequency trading is the use of algorithmic strategies that facilitate trading decisions based on pre-defined rules and parameters. These approaches can range from simple market making models to complex arbitrage schemes that exploit price discrepancies across different markets. Moreover, high-frequency traders often utilize machine learning algorithms to fine-tune their trading strategies, allowing them to adapt to evolving market conditions and amplify profitability.

Risk Management Essentials for Day Traders

Day trading is an exciting endeavor that necessitates meticulous risk management strategies.

Successful day traders understand the inherent volatility of financial markets and implement robust measures to mitigate potential losses. A fundamental principle of risk management is setting clear entry and exit points for trades, based on comprehensive market analysis.

  • Moreover, traders should always employ stop-loss orders to cap potential downside risk. These orders automatically close a trade when the price reaches a predetermined level, protecting capital.
  • , In addition, it's crucial to spread your trading portfolio across different asset classes to decrease overall exposure to any single market.
  • , Finally, always follow a disciplined trading plan that outlines your risk tolerance, entry and exit strategies, and profit targets.

By implementing these risk management essentials, day traders can conquer the complexities of the market with greater confidence and maximize their chances of long-term success.
